# <emoji> can be:
|
||||
# 🎨 :art: when improving structure of the code
|
||||
# ⚡️ :zap: when improving performance
|
||||
# 🔥 :fire: when removing code or files
|
||||
# ✨ :sparkles: when introducing new features
|
||||
# 🚧 :construction: when work in progress
|
||||
# 🔨 :hammer: when refactoring code
|
||||
# 📝 :memo: when writing docs
|
||||
# 💄 :lipstick: when updating the UI and style files
|
||||
# 📈 :chart_with_upwards_trend: when adding analytics or tracking code
|
||||
# 🌐 :globe_with_meridians: when adding internationalization and localization
|
||||
# ✏️ :pencil2: when fixing typos
|
||||
# 🚚 :truck: when moving or renaming files
|
||||
# ✅ :white_check_mark: when adding tests
|
||||
|
||||
# 👌 :ok_hand: when updating code due to code review changes
|
||||
# 🐛 :bug: when fixing a bug
|
||||
# 🚑 :ambulance: when doing a critical hotfix
|
||||
# 🚨 :rotating_light: when removing linter warnings
|
||||
|
||||
# 🔀 :twisted_rightwards_arrows: when merging branches
|
||||
# ⬆️ :arrow_up: when upgrading dependencies
|
||||
# ⬇️ :arrow_down: when downgrading dependencies
|
||||
# 🔧 :wrench: when changing configuration files
|
||||
# 🔖 :bookmark: when releasing / version tagging
|
||||
# 💚 :green_heart: when fixing the CI build
